Use

The workflow log enables you to format all the information that is generated or collected during the execution of one active business process in one central location, according to your requirements.

Users who require a full-access version of the Workflow log should switch from the graphical Workflow log to either the technical or default view.

Features

The graphical workflow log adds to the textual information. The workflow definition is also displayed as a graphic, whereby only those steps that are also displayed in the standard view of the workflow log are displayed.

Not in workflow log

The indicator Not in Workflow Log is evaluated for the steps and individual outcomes of the steps. Steps for which this indicator is set are not displayed, as is the case in the standard workflow log. If the indicator is set for an outcome, the entire subsequent branch is not displayed in the graphical workflow log. The whole step block is hidden.

If you set the indicator for a fork, none of the steps within the fork are displayed.

Workflow log visualization

For the step types activity and user decision, the indicator Not in Workflow Log is replaced by the option Workflow Log Visualization. You can select the following options:

  • In all workflow logs

  • Only in the technical workflow log

  • Condition for the 'complete work item' is true: Not in graph. log

For the option Condition for the 'complete work item' is true: Not in graph. log, the step appears in the standard workflow log but not in the graphical workflow log.

Structure of the graphical workflow log

The graphical workflow log shows the actual process flow of workflow execution by a green line. The status is displayed for all steps for which a work item already exists. The actual agent is displayed for completed steps.

The screen of the graphical workflow log is split into the workflow area (left) and the overview area (right). If a review workflow can be started for the workflow, an additional review area (left) exists from which the review workflow can be started and in which all the review workflows are listed. Functions

The following functions are available:

  • Refresh

    Updates the display.

  • Display node

    If you select an executed step and choose this function, the system goes to the technical work item display.

    If the step has not yet been executed, the relevant activity is displayed.

  • Ad hoc agent assignment

    This function is only available if an ad hoc agent assignment is possible for the displayed workflow. If you call the function, a dialog box is displayed in which you can assign agents for all the steps that are not yet completed with the ad hoc agent function.

  • Carry out ad hoc enhancement

    This function is only available if the displayed workflow contains an ad hoc anchor step. The function enables you to replace the step with one of the saved workflows. To do this, select Ad hoc anchor, and choose the function.

  • Align...

    The workflow is centered within the workflow area.

  • Zoom in

    The size of the workflow is increased within the workflow area.

  • Zoom out

    The size of the workflow is decreased within the workflow area.

  • Complete view

    The whole of the workflow is shown within the workflow area.
